I really like the building too! I assume it is made out of cork. How is it holding up? How did you glue it together? PVA? I'm interested in making some buildings that size but I'm not sure how to approach it :s Some of my friends' cork has warped quite a bit when gluing...

What are your experiences like?

I have been using Gorilla Glue to glue the Cork Tile , but find it a bit messy as it can expand quite a bit . The only warping I've had has been because of bad storage of the tiles before building .
I used quite a bit of UHU glue and also Balsa Cement after the base building was built.
Sometime I add some supports where I think I will have problems with warping . My Stalingrad Factory springs to mind which has not had any bad warping in over a year of use . The sections on that are built from almost whole sections of tiles.

Post by: Dan on November 16, 2009, 09:15:55 AM
So many questions  :o hope I answer all of them  lol

Akula , the only kit building is the plasticville one at the front , the rest are scratchbuilt . The yellow buildings are shown earlier in this thread.
The trolley fences on wheels are N gauge fences stacked three high with Nitto 1/76th scale Sherman bogie wheels and various 1/48th scale Tamiya PIV brackets holding it all up.

Commander , the Terminator dogs are from Amazon and called runaway dogs if memory serves me right . I loved Doomsday except for the Medieval bit .

Joroas , all buildings are scratchbuilt with the exception of the Plasticville house dead centre front . This does have walls made from Wills cobblestone roading though . The cobblestone base boards are made from Wallpaper and were made for my FOW Berlin project .
